Russian fighter jet crashes in North Caucasus

A Su-25 fighter jet crashed during a training flight in southern Russia, Report informs citing TASS.
Searches are underway for the two pilots who had ejected from the Sukhoi Su-25 ground attack jet in the Stavropol region, the Defense Ministry said.
The plane reportedly crashed in a deserted area and did not cause damage on the ground.
An unnamed regional law enforcement source told the state-run TASS news agency that the training flights had been taking place at the Budyonnovsk airbase.
